Britain's Andy Green sets another speed record, this time in a hydrogen-powered car
- British driver Andy Green reached a speed of 406.320 mph (653.908 kph) in a hydrogen-powered car at the Bonneville Salt Flats in Utah.
- The car was powered by two hydrogen internal combustion engines with a combined 1,600 horsepower.
- This achievement sets a new world record for the hydrogen-powered vehicle category, according to the Fédération Internationale de l’Automobile.
- Green's previous records include breaking the sound barrier in 1997 and setting a diesel-powered car record in 2006.
- The record attempt was witnessed by a few dozen JCB staff members and reporters.
British driver Andy Green has set a new world record for a hydrogen-powered vehicle, reaching a speed of 406.320 mph (653.908 kph) at the Bonneville Salt Flats in Utah. The record was achieved using a car powered by two hydrogen internal combustion engines, which together produce 1,600 horsepower.
The Fédération Internationale de l’Automobile confirmed the record, marking a significant milestone for hydrogen technology in motorsports. Green, a retired Royal Air Force pilot, expressed excitement about showcasing the capabilities of hydrogen power on one of the world's most famous racing surfaces.
While this speed does not approach the overall land-speed record he set in 1997, it surpasses the previous hydrogen combustion record of 185.5 mph (298.5 kph). Green's achievement is seen as a potential boost for the clean-energy industry, as JCB, the car's manufacturer, aims to promote hydrogen as a viable alternative to traditional fuels.
